If those power states > were passed to the device suspend(), the disk driver could act > appropriately. In my observation, D3cold was never passed > down, it was always D3hot. Maybe a better approach would be to describe the required features to the drivers rather than encoding them in a single integer. Rather like passing a request that states "lowest power level with device state retained, must not do DMA, enable remote wake up" [..] > Though the PM core doesn't cooperate at all there. Neither the > suspend nor the resume codepaths cope well with disconnect > (and hence device removal), the PM core self-deadlocks since > suspend/resume outcalls are done while holding the semaphore > that device_pm_remove() needs, ugh.
